Cecil "Keyhole" Cashion of Godley, a retired machinist, died Sunday at a Cleburne hospital. He was 82.

Funeral will be at 3 p.m. today at Crosier-Pearson-Mayfield Funeral Home in Cleburne. Burial will be in Cleburne Memorial Cemetery.

Mr. Cashion was born in Covington and had lived in Godley for five years. He was a machinist for the Santa Fe Railway and a member of Granbury Street Church of Christ.

Published April 2, 1991
Fort Worth Star-Telegram
